About 8b
8b is a mid-terrace house in Watford (WD17 1QS). It has a recorded floor area of 68 m² (around 732 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. At 68 m² this is the 7th smallest of 14 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 28–203 m². The building's EPC ratings span F to C, with this unit at the top. The latest certificate (July 2023) shows a C (score 72). The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since January 2012.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Poor to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Very Poor.
Last sold in May 2018, so it's been off the market for around 8 years.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 77% of similar EPCs). Across 2000–2018,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.5%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£383/sq ft) was about 73.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
